After a bit of last minute shopping John was in charge of blowing up the balloons & decorating the house. I had to arrange the food on the platters & make sure we were all ready to go for 6pm. Sandra was at work until 6pm so I had her responsibilities.
Earlier in the day I decided it might be good to make pizza pinwheels as they are filling & reasonably healthy. Unfortunately you cannot buy ready made pastry sheets in Croatia, so Cvita decided she would make the pastry instead. We worked together & made & baked the pinwheels which ended up being a major success.
We had to cater for adults & their kids, all up about 50.
The kids all had a ball & enjoyed the cakes & ran around outside until about 10 pm when families slowly started to depart.
It was good to catch up with family and meet new people, particularly the couple of families who live in Serbia, a short drive from Ilok. It seems that the division between the Serbs & Croats is narrowing somewhat.
